WebSoak your cane mat in warm water for 15 minutes and squeeze out the excess water with a towel. Lay the mat over the chair or back opening and press the edges into the groove running around the ...

Our products are absolutely guaranteed! WebSuitable for a wide range of furniture styles, the pre-woven panels are wedged into perimeter grooves in the frame. Two patterns are available. The octagonal mesh webbing is made from 4mm cane in a 1/2" weave and is available in 18" and 24" widths. The radio weave, a classic over/under design that comes in a 24" width only, is an open pattern ...

Take your soaked replacement seat out of the water and shake it off to get rid of excess water. Place it on top of your chair. It should be bigger than the seat. Now, cut it to size with about ½ to 1 inch of overhang on all four sides (or all around in case of a round seat).
